TBS' EXCLUSIVE PRESENTATION OF THE 2014 MLB AMERICAN LEAGUE WILD CARD GAME DELIVERS 5.2 MILLION TOTAL VIEWERS

OCTOBER 01, 2014

A.L. Wild Card - Oakland at Kansas City - Up 12% Among Total Viewers; Network Wins the Night Across All of Cable Television

TBS's exclusive presentation of the 2014 MLB American League Wild Card Game presented by Budweiser - the Oakland Athletics vs. Kansas City Royals - averaged 5,234,000 total viewers, an increase of 12 percent over an average of 4,675,000 total viewers for the two MLB Wild Card Games airing on the network last year. The corresponding 3.3 U.S. HH rating is up 10 percent over the average 3.0 U.S. HH rating in 2013, based on Nielsen Fast Nationals. Last night's telecast propelled TBS to win the night across all of cable television.

The telecast - a Royals 9-8 victory in 12 innings - is up 14 percent among total viewers and 10 percent in U.S. HH rating when compared with last year's N.L. Wild Card Game between the Cincinnati Reds and Pittsburgh Pirates (4,599,000 total viewers; 3.0 U.S. HH rating) which aired on the same day of the week and similarly marked the start of the MLB Postseason a year ago.

TBS' coverage of the A's/Royals game peaked with a 4.1 U.S. HH rating and 6.5 million total viewers from 11:30-11:45 p.m. ET. Locally, the telecast earned a 30.3 metered market rating in Kansas City - the highest rating on record for an MLB game on TBS in the market - and a 9.9 in the Bay Area. In terms of market size, Kansas City ranks 31st among the 56 metered markets with 923,000 television households.
